Oriental Ficus (ficus benjamina ‘orientalis’)
Fig species which is native to South and South-East Asia. This evergreen tree is particularly good for bonsai training as they produce sturdy trunks, good branching charachteristics and shiny leaves. Best to trim in early summer as the new leaves that subsequently grow will be smaller than the ones removed. Ours is trained in the coiled trunk style. Brush Cherry (eugenia myrtifolia)1
Also called Syzgium Paniculatum, Australian Brush Cherry. Has small handsome evergreen leaves which are firm and glossy and the flowers are white. If it receives enough light, the leaves will develop red highlights. 16 years old. 15″x12″x17″. Potted in a 12″ ceramic green fluted oval container as shown.
